Alloway Urges Residents to Support Local Agriculture Through PA PreferredHARRISBURG – Senator Richard Alloway II (R-33) is urging district residents to support local agriculture by purchasing "PA Preferred" products. The General Assembly passed legislation recently that establishes PA Preferred as the official brand of state-sourced agricultural commodities. The new law ensures that the PA Preferred program will continue to help farmers and retailers market their products to local consumers. The program was first launched by the Department of Agriculture in 2004 as a tool to help connect consumers with high-quality agricultural goods produced in Pennsylvania. "The PA Preferred program serves as an important marketing tool for farmers and retailers by making sure locally grown products reach the right distributors, retailers and restaurants," Alloway said. "The program helps consumers identify locally grown products by including the familiar blue and yellow PA Preferred logo." More information on PA Preferred is available online at www.papreferred.com.
